Understanding e-Procurement Notices
An e-Procurement notice is a formal announcement made via electronic means regarding the intent to procure products, services, or works. It provides detailed information on the procurement process, timelines, and provides the structure within which organizations can submit their bids or responses.
The significance of e-Procurement in modern business cannot be overstated. It streamlines procurement processes, enhances transparency, and allows for greater efficiency by reducing paperwork and facilitating quick communication. In an era where agility is key, transitioning to e-Procurement is essential for organizations striving to stay competitive.
Key components of an e-Procurement notice include the project scope, eligibility criteria, submission timelines, and evaluation criteria. Each of these elements is vital for potential bidders to understand their requirements in the procurement process.
Navigating the e-Procurement landscape
The e-Procurement landscape is extensive, consisting of various platforms and systems designed to facilitate the procurement process. Organizations can leverage proprietary or open-source software solutions, with some popular platforms including SAP Ariba, Oracle Procurement Cloud, and Jaggaer.
In addition to technological trends, organizations must remain compliant with various direct regulations established by governing bodies such as the European Union. The rules governing public procurement are designed to promote competition and ensure fairness, making knowledge of these regulations essential for any entity engaged in procurement activities.
The e-Procurement notice form
An e-Procurement notice form serves as the official document for communicating procurement opportunities to potential suppliers. It outlines requirements, qualifications, and submission instructions that suppliers must follow to participate in the bidding process.
You should use an e-Procurement notice form whenever you're seeking to procure goods or services via a competitive bidding process. The form must be comprehensive and clear to avoid any misunderstandings that could lead to disputes or rejected bids.

Common pitfalls and how to avoid them
Filling out the e-Procurement notice form incorrectly can lead to disqualification from the bidding process. Common mistakes include neglecting to provide requested documents, failing to meet submission deadlines, and not fully understanding the project requirements. These pitfalls can be avoided by thoroughly reviewing each section and ensuring compliance with all submission guidelines.
Understanding the procurement processes means being aware of potential delays that can happen due to bureaucratic hurdles or incomplete applications. Keeping communication lines open with procurement departments can mitigate delays and enhance clarity.
